引言
随着互联网的飞速发展,前端开发已经成为了一个热门的职业方向。前端框架作为前端开发的重要工具,能够帮助开发者提高开发效率,提升代码质量。本文将针对零基础入门的前端开发者,揭秘前端框架的实用之路,帮助大家快速掌握前端框架的使用。
一、前端框架概述
1.1 什么是前端框架
前端框架是一种为了提高开发效率、降低开发成本、解决常见问题的前端开发工具。它提供了一套完整的解决方案,包括HTML、CSS和JavaScript的编写规范、组件库、工具库等。
1.2 常见的前端框架
目前,市场上主流的前端框架有React、Vue和Angular。它们各自具有不同的特点和优势,适用于不同的项目需求。
二、前端框架的学习路径
2.1 HTML和CSS基础
在学习前端框架之前,首先需要掌握HTML和CSS的基础知识。这是前端开发的基础,也是学习框架的前提。
2.2 JavaScript基础
JavaScript是前端框架的核心,因此需要掌握JavaScript的基本语法、数据类型、函数、对象、数组等知识。
2.3 选择合适的前端框架
根据项目需求和自身兴趣,选择合适的前端框架进行学习。以下是三种主流框架的简要介绍:
2.3.1 React
React是由Facebook开发的一个用于构建用户界面的JavaScript库。它采用组件化的开发模式,具有高性能、易学易用等特点。
2.3.2 Vue
Vue是一个渐进式JavaScript框架,由前Google工程师Evan You开发。它具有简洁的语法、易学易用、社区活跃等特点。
2.3.3 Angular
Angular是由Google开发的一个前端框架,它采用TypeScript语言编写,具有强大的功能和丰富的生态系统。
2.4 深入学习框架
在掌握了前端框架的基本知识后,需要深入学习框架的API、组件、指令等高级功能。
2.5 实践项目
通过实际项目练习,将所学知识应用到实际开发中,提高自己的实战能力。
三、前端框架的实用技巧
3.1 组件化开发
组件化开发是前端框架的核心思想之一。通过将页面拆分成多个组件,可以降低代码复杂度,提高开发效率。
3.2 路由管理
路由管理是前端框架的重要功能之一。通过配置路由,可以实现单页面应用(SPA)的页面跳转。
3.3 状态管理
状态管理是前端框架的另一个重要功能。通过使用状态管理库(如Redux、Vuex),可以实现复杂应用的状态管理。
3.4 性能优化
性能优化是前端开发的重要环节。通过使用懒加载、代码分割、缓存等技术,可以提高应用的加载速度和运行效率。
四、总结
前端框架是前端开发的重要工具,掌握前端框架的使用对于开发者来说至关重要。本文针对零基础入门的前端开发者,介绍了前端框架的实用之路,希望对大家有所帮助。在学习过程中,要注重基础知识的学习,多实践、多总结,不断提高自己的前端开发能力。